Timothy Raines Jr. (born August 31, 1979) is an American former professional baseball outfielder. He is the son of Major League Baseball (MLB) Hall of Famer Tim Raines. Raines played for the Baltimore Orioles organization through 2005, playing for the Orioles in 2001 and 2003-2004. He played for the New Orleans Zephyrs and Harrisburg Senators in 2006. Like his father, Raines is a switch-hitter and throws right-handed. In a three-season career, Raines is a .213 hitter with seven RBI and no home runs in 75 games.
